Abstract
A system and method are provided to control the transmission of data based at least in part on a detected or sensed human state (e.g., emotion) of the user. Personal data of a user may be detected by a sensor of the system. Human state information may be determined based on the personal data. Human state information may be used to control transmission of an intended data transmission of the user. The user may be notified of data transmission control. The system may further user complementary information to determine to control data transmission.

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 ) A system for controlling data transmissions based on a human state of a user, the system comprising:
at least one sensor configured to recognize personal data of the user indicative of the human state of the user; at least one memory module; a communications interface; and a computer system comprising one or more physical processors programmed by computer program instructions that, when executed, cause the computer system to:
receive personal data of the user from the at least one sensor;
determine human state information according to the first personal data;
receive communication data intended composed by the user and intended for transmission;
identify complementary information based on the received communication data;
access the at least one memory module to obtain at least one trigger evaluation rule;
control transmission of the communication data via the communications interface according to the human state information and the complementary information.
2 ) The system according to claim 1 , wherein the one or more physical processors are further programmed by computer program instructions to cause the computer system to identify complementary information based on a relationship between the user and an intended recipient of the communication data.
3 ) The system according to claim 1 , wherein the one or more physical processors are further programmed by computer program instructions to cause the computer system to identify complementary information based on content of the communication data.
4 ) The system according to claim 1 , wherein the one or more physical processors are further programmed by computer program instructions to cause the computer system to identify complementary information based on contextual information about at least one of a user's environment, a user's location, a time of day, and a device used by a user.
5 ) The system according to claim 1 , wherein the one or more physical processors are further programmed by computer program instructions to cause the computer system to identify complementary information based on user profile data stored in the memory module.
6 ) The system according to claim 1 , wherein the one or more physical processors are further programmed by computer program instructions to cause the computer system to display a user notification related to the transmission of the communication data.
7 ) The system according to claim 6 , wherein the one or more physical processors are further programmed by computer program instructions to cause the computer system to:
receive a user response to the user notification, the user response indicating a choice of at least one of an option to save the communication data, modify the communication data, cancel the communication data, and send the communication data; and control transmission of the communication data according to the user response.
8 ) The system according to claim 1 , wherein the one or more physical processors are further programmed by computer program instructions to cause the computer system to control transmission of the communication data via the communications interface by blocking transmission of the communication data when a triggering state of the user according to the human state information and the complementary information exceeds a predefined threshold.
9 ) The system according to claim 1 , wherein the one or more physical processors are further programmed by computer program instructions to cause the computer system to control transmission of the communication data via the communications interface by transparently allowing transmission of the communication data when a triggering state of the user according to the human state information and the complementary information does not exceed a predefined threshold.
10 ) The system according to claim 1 , wherein the one or more physical processors are further programmed by computer program instructions to cause the computer system to trigger an action external to the computer system.
